Latto’s 2021 airport gun case gets dismissed

Latto continues to be one of the biggest artists in the industry, while also recently dealing with a gun case that’s been hovering over her, since 2021. However, that has now been dropped, according to TMZ.

Latto initially had a loaded gun at LAX in May 2021. At the time, the Atlanta rapper was charged with carrying a loaded firearm and possession of a concealed weapon. At LAX, Latto was flying back home to Atlanta. As a result, she went on to start a 12-month diversion program in April 2022.

Therefore, Latto’s case was dismissed on Tuesday, after finally meeting all of the requirements, including the diversion program. These included a gun & safety course, 120 hours of community service, and avoiding being around any firearms. Latto initially rapped about this case on her recent featured verse on Mellow Buckz’s new “Boom Pt.2” single.

“I am extremely pleased with the outcome and glad my client can move forward with her flourishing career,” said Latto’s attorney Jamal Tooson, in a statement to TMZ.
